Answer: Scoped
The question asks which URL type Snowflake recommends for providing unstructured data to other accounts through a share. According to Snowflake documentation and the community discussion with the highest upvotes (7 upvotes), Scoped URLs are explicitly recommended for this use case. The documentation states that Scoped URLs are 'ideal for use in custom applications, for providing unstructured data to other accounts through a share, or for downloading and analysis of unstructured data in Snowsight.' While some comments incorrectly suggest Pre-signed URLs (B), these are designed for temporary access without authentication and are not specifically recommended for cross-account sharing via data shares. File URLs (A) provide direct access but lack the security and scoping features, and Staged URLs (D) are for loading/unloading data, not for sharing with other accounts.
